    Put some product in it...

    You could get a nice quiff going at the front using a comb and some wax, if you don't like pulling your fair try powder wax like L'Oreal Super Dust, there are cheaper supermarket brands.

    Then again using wax use your fingers to twist bits together to make some texture through the top and sides.

    Then fix it with some super strong or ultra strong hair spray, I use Tresemé.

    If you really don't want to go to all that effort, try putting a small amount of wax in all over before bed, then just adjust calm it down a bit in in the morning, and fix with hair spray.
